Rolex Explorer Watches for Men: A Legacy of Adventure
The Rolex Explorer's history is intrinsically linked to mountaineering and exploration. Designed for use in extreme conditions, its robust construction and unparalleled reliability have cemented its status as a benchmark for adventure watches. From its humble beginnings accompanying Sir Edmund Hillary and Tenzing Norgay on their conquest of Everest in 1953 to its continued popularity among adventurers and discerning gentlemen alike, the Explorer has consistently proven its worth.
The watch's design philosophy reflects this heritage. The clear, highly legible dial, featuring prominent hour markers and hands, ensures easy readability even in challenging environments. The robust Oyster case, water-resistant and shock-resistant, provides exceptional protection for the precise movement within. This combination of functionality and durability is what makes the Rolex Explorer so appealing to men who value both performance and style. The understated elegance of the Explorer contrasts sharply with the overtly sporty designs of some other luxury sports watches, making it a versatile timepiece suitable for a wide range of occasions. Whether scaling a mountain or attending a formal event, the Explorer remains a steadfast companion.
Authentic Watches: Identifying a Genuine Rolex Explorer
The immense popularity of the Rolex Explorer has unfortunately led to a significant market for counterfeit watches. It's crucial to exercise caution when purchasing a Rolex, particularly a pre-owned model. Investing in an authentic Rolex Explorer is an investment in quality, heritage, and lasting value. However, discerning a genuine piece from a fake requires careful attention to detail.
Several key features distinguish an authentic Rolex Explorer:
* The Case and Bracelet: Examine the case for imperfections. Authentic Rolex watches are meticulously crafted, with smooth, consistent finishes. The bracelet should have a precise fit and feel, with smoothly operating links and a secure clasp. Look for the Rolex crown etched subtly on the clasp.
* The Dial and Hands: The dial should be perfectly aligned, with crisp, clear markings. The hands should be precisely positioned and move smoothly. Pay close attention to the font and style of the numerals and text – counterfeit watches often have inconsistencies here.
* The Movement: The movement is the heart of any watch. An authentic Rolex movement will be highly accurate and reliable. While you won't be able to visually inspect the movement without opening the case (which should only be done by a qualified watchmaker), a reputable seller should be able to provide information about the movement's specifications and service history.
* The Serial Number: Every Rolex has a unique serial number, typically engraved on the case between the lugs. This number can be used to verify the authenticity of the watch through Rolex's official channels.
* The Papers and Box: While not always essential, the original box and papers (warranty card, etc.) significantly enhance the value and authenticity of a pre-owned Rolex Explorer.
It's highly recommended to purchase a Rolex Explorer from an authorized dealer or a reputable pre-owned watch dealer with a proven track record. These sellers typically provide guarantees of authenticity and offer after-sales service.
